The Certified Nursing Assistant (CNA) provides services and procedures that are delegated, assigned, and supervised by a Unity RN. These services and procedures are based on the RN's comprehensive assessment of the patient’s personal care needs and are documented in the Activities of Daily Living Plan of Care.

Essential Job Duties and Responsibilities:
The Certified Nursing Assistant (CNA) provides services and procedures that are delegated, assigned and supervised by a Unity RN. These services and procedures are based on the RN comprehensive assessment of the patient’s personal care needs and documented in the Activities of Daily Living Plan of Care.
Unity CNA staff can perform services/support in the following areas as directed by the RN:
Activities of Daily Living
Restorative Care
Skin Care
Mobility
Nutritional Support
Respiratory
Bowel and Bladder
Reinforce Teaching
Companionship and Support
Vital Signs
Reading of CADD pump settings
Report on pain rating
Maintain required competencies and skills
Report any changes in the patient’s condition or family situation immediately to the appropriate member(s) of the interdisciplinary team
Promote and maintain confidentiality
Shares in providing 24-hour, seven day-a-week coverage
